The antivibration pads consist of two half-shells connected inside by an insulating material.
See Figure 2.

Figure 2: Antivibration pad

The insulation material absorbs incoming external vibrations, footfalls and building vibrations
that affect the microscope setup.

The insulation material functions best when it is slightly compressed. This is apparent with a
smaller gap between the two half shells.

This is visible in the gap between the two half shells. This gap also serves to control whether the
antivibration pad has been positioned correctly. When correctly positioned, the edges of the
gap must always be parallel to one another. The insulation function is eliminated when the two
half shells come into contact at any point. On the other hand, the damping function is also
prevented by an inadequate sinking depth (in the case of an antivibration pad that is too strong).

The underside of the antivibration pad has a grip mat. The identification plate including weight
class entry is found in the middle of the mat.
